North Korea Hit by Heavy Rainfall

Heavy rainfall has flooded some 100,000 hectares of farmland in North Korea.
Most of the crops have been destroyed and more than a thousand families made homeless. There is also extensive damage to infrastructure, including power lines and communication facilities.
North Korea is hit by floods every year, but this year's exceptionally heavy flooding is threatening the country with a new famine.
Some one million people died from hunger after large-scale flooding nine years ago.
